A3 Report and Project Management — A Systematic Approach from Problem Description to Closed-Loop Improvement
1. Why Do Many Improvement Projects Fail to Deliver?
The quality department of a certain electronics factory launched 47 improvement projects last year. During the year-end review, it was found that: 23 projects lacked quantifiable targets, 15 had no verification data after completion, and 9 saw the problems recur within three months after being "resolved." When the boss asked, "What problems have you actually solved?" — no one could explain it clearly on a single page.
This is not an isolated case. Many companies' improvement activities remain stuck in a cycle of "meeting discussions—writing plans—posting announcements," lacking a visual logic chain and a trackable project management mechanism. The A3 report is a classic tool that compresses the "problem—analysis—countermeasure—verification" process onto a single sheet of paper, making the improvement process auditable and transferable.
2. What is an A3 Report?
The A3 report is named after the A3 size paper (297mm×420mm) and is essentially a one-page problem-solving report. It originated from the Toyota Production System (TPS) and has now become a universal carrier for Lean improvement, Six Sigma, 8D, and other methodologies.
A standard A3 report typically includes seven logical sections (templates may vary slightly among different companies):
| Section | Core Question | Common Content |
|---|---|---|
| Background/Purpose | Why do it? | Connection to strategy/KPIs, cost of inaction |
| Current Situation | What is the problem? | Data, flowcharts, photos, comparisons |
| Objective | What level of improvement is needed? | SMART goals, completion timelines |
| Root Cause Analysis | Why did it happen? | 5Why, fishbone diagram, data analysis |
| Countermeasures | How to solve it? | Short-term/long-term measures, responsible persons, milestones |
| Implementation and Verification | Was it done? Is it effective? | Before/after comparison data, pilot results |
| Standardization and Horizontal Deployment | How to institutionalize? | Update work instructions, control plans, training records, inspection forms |
Key Principle: An A3 report is not just a form to fill out, but a presentation of the thought process. Each section should answer the questions raised in the previous section, forming a closed-loop logic.
3. The Relationship Between A3, 8D, and PDCA
Many quality professionals are confused: which one to use — A3, 8D, or PDCA?
- PDCA is the framework for improvement (Plan-Do-Check-Act)
- 8D is the formal report format for customer complaints/major issues (emphasizing teamwork, containment, root cause, and prevention of recurrence)
- A3 is the visual carrier for daily project improvements (emphasizing a one-page story, ease of review, and horizontal deployment)
In practice, you can choose as follows:
- Customer complaints, safety/regulatory incidents → 8D or an upgraded A3+8D hybrid template
- Internal efficiency, yield, cycle time projects → A3
- Six Sigma DMAIC projects → A3 can be used as a reporting tool for the Define/Improve phases
These three methods are not mutually exclusive; the core is the same logic: data-driven root cause analysis + verifiable countermeasures + standardization.
4. Five Key Points for Writing an Effective A3
1. The Background Should Align with Strategy
Avoid writing "to improve quality for the sake of improving quality." A good background should explain: if this problem is not solved, what specific impacts will it have on OTD, cost, customer satisfaction, and safety compliance?
2. The Current Situation Must Be Data-Driven
Saying "defect rate is high" is insufficient. Write, for example, "In Q1 2026, the defect rate for Process X was 3.2%, higher than the target of 1.0%, contributing 38% to the factory's total PPM." Including charts and trend graphs is even better.
3. Root Cause Analysis Should Dig to the Controllable Level
Avoid stopping at uncontrollable statements like "employees lack responsibility" or "training is inadequate." Use 5Why or a fishbone diagram to pinpoint the root cause at the controllable process, equipment, method, or standard level.
4. Countermeasures Should Be Divided into Short-Term Containment and Long-Term Prevention
- Short-term: First, stop the bleeding (screening, rework, temporary poka-yoke)
- Long-term: Improve processes, design, and standards, and clearly identify the Owner and completion dates
5. Verification and Standardization Must Not Be Overlooked
Without baseline data before improvement and re-measurement data after improvement, you cannot claim "completion." Standardization includes: updating work instructions, control plans, training records, and inspection forms — otherwise, the problem will recur within three months.
5. Project Management: Making A3 More Than Just a Piece of Paper
A single A3 report solves one problem, but companies often run dozens of projects simultaneously. Without a project management mechanism, A3 reports will be scattered and untracked.
It is recommended to establish a three-tier management system:
1. Project Pool (Backlog)
- Sources: Gemba observations, data alerts, customer feedback, employee proposals, audit findings
- Each project record: problem summary, impact scope, initial priority, proposer/date
- Regular reviews (e.g., weekly meetings) to decide whether to initiate projects
2. Ongoing Projects (WIP Control)
- Each project should have a designated Owner (not just "quality department," but a specific individual)
- Set phase milestones: completion of current situation, confirmation of root cause, implementation of countermeasures, completion of verification
- Limit the number of ongoing projects (e.g., no more than 2 per person, no more than N per department) to avoid "spreading too thin"
3. Project Closure and Horizontal Deployment (Closure & Yokoten)
- Closure criteria: target achieved + data verified + standardization documents updated + at least one horizontal deployment assessment
- Excellent A3 reports should be added to the case library for reuse in new employee training and team leader meetings
- "Horizontal deployment" (Yokoten) is a Toyota term: successful improvements should be replicated in other similar scenarios, not locked away in a drawer
6. Common Misconceptions
Misconception One: The thicker the A3, the better. If you can't explain it on one page, it means you haven't thought it through. Attach detailed data and appendices, but keep the A3 report concise.
Misconception Two: Focus only on countermeasures, not on verification. If the countermeasures are implemented but the defect rate doesn't decrease, it doesn't count as a completed improvement.
Misconception Three: The project Owner is a nominal position. Without authority and resources, the Owner is just a "scapegoat." When initiating a project, clearly define: which departments need to cooperate, how to ensure budget and labor hours.
Misconception Four: Improvement is disconnected from KPIs. The project pool should prioritize issues that significantly contribute to annual quality goals, cost goals, and delivery goals.
7. Summary
The value of an A3 report lies not in its format but in its ability to force the team to think in a structured way: from background to standardization, every step is traceable.
When combined with a project pool, WIP control, and closure and horizontal deployment mechanisms, the A3 report transforms from a "quality department document skill" into an operating system for continuous improvement in the company.
